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 1416772886 673848 8444607326
15910969134 357918680 33640786722
15910969134 357918680 33640786722
00652975 2193 77
All about undefined
Interested in learning more?
15910969134 357918680 33640786722
00652975 2193 77
See more
4020 730 543810
98495392965 5427895 27
See more
91527 1387296
9076598 08338933 335097 378886616
See more